Description

Description: This workshop (Part 1 and 2) will address the cybersecurity threats and vulnerabilities for our industry, and further explore the requirements for compliance under Green UAS, Blue UAS, and AUVSI’s Trusted Cyber Program. The workshop will include a review of the voluntary certification program and the relevant cybersecurity guidelines and frameworks that make up the program.

Learning Objectives:

As an attendee, you will obtain the following information

  • An overview of relevant cybersecurity requirements for uncrewed and autonomous vehicles
  • Receive information about relevant threats and cybersecurity risks that could harm the industry if not mitigated.
  • Distinguish between Green and Blue UAS programs and understand common issues and vulnerabilities.
  • Understand the benefits of complying with AUVSI’s Trusted Cyber Program.

Agenda for Part 1:

  • Overview of Threats and Geo-political Considerations - Speakers will review and discuss the current state of cybersecurity risks and threats from a global perspective.  Attendees will learn about threats and vulnerabilities that shape US domestic policy.
  • Green UAS & Blue UAS Explained – In an effort to expand the number of commercial uncrewed aircraft systems that meet the highest levels of cybersecurity and NDAA supply chain requirements, Green UAS was launched. In this presentation, DIU and AUVSI will showcase the Green and Blue UAS programs and the relationship between the two organizations.
